Problem with David Bohlke's "Blocked" on a XEGS


Recommended Posts

All,

 

I am very (and I mean VERY) new to programming, and have a sort of a newb question. After typing in the game "Blocked" from ANALOG's very first issue, I found that it starts up. But once the joystick's fire button is pushed, the game plays for a split second, but then crashes back to BASIC with an ERROR 12 message. The line in question is line 210. Here it is:

 

210 X=L1:Y=L2:GOSUB D+20

 

I am assuming line 410 will also need to be fixed, because it is for player 2's joystick and has the same line, but with R instead of L. Any input on how to correct this error to get the game to play? I understand that the XEGS uses an updated BASIC, so I am curious if the problem stems from that? Any help would be appreciated, and I am sure the answer may be obvious, but like I said, I am brand new to programming and I am trying to figure it out step by step! :)

 

If you need to view the whole type-in program, it is at AtariMania under their magazine section. It's ANALOG issue #1, page 15 of the magazine (actual page 17 of the PDF). Thanks for any help you provide to this newbie programmer!
